LG Salaries: Governor Ahmed Personally Pained
The Senior Special Assistant to the Governor on Media & Communications, Dr Muyideen Akorede told UNILORIN FM during a special programme on the recent development in the state, adding that the governor is worried with what families are going through as a result of the current economic challenges.
While denying reports in some sections of the media that the state government takes from the local government funds, Akorede said the allocation to the state which has reduced by 150% is also affecting the local government councils, adding that the state government is not responsible for payment of local government workers' salaries.
He said ''the federal government constitutionally releases local government funds through the state and also set up the Joint Account Allocation Committee comprising of the Commissioner of Finance, the Accountant-General of the State, the Commissioner for Local Government & Chieftaincy Affairs, all the 16 Local Government Chairmen and Treasurers'', which sees to disbursement of the funds.
He appealed to the workers to remain patient as he will ''continue to do his best to assist the local government to be able to pay those salaries''.
On the ongoing staff verification, Akorede said payroll will be sanitised by the end of the exercise and those who have forged certificates will be prosecuted.
